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om Hannon Park Apartments

What is the Cheapest apartment in Hannon Park with 2 Bedroom?

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in Hannon Park is at The Flats at Midtown listed at $770.

How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om Hannon Park Apartment?

The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in Hannon Park is $1,650.

What is the largest available 2 Bedroom Hannon Park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in Hannon Park is a 1,308 square feet unit starting from $2,399 at Meridian at the Port.

What is the average size for Hannon Park 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?

The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in Hannon Park is currently 1,021 sq ft.
